Examples (10)

  • The mountains form a natural barrier between the two countries.
  • The river has always acted as a natural barrier, protecting the village from invaders.
  • The dense forest will provide a natural barrier against the spread of the wildfire.
  • For early settlers, the vast desert was a formidable natural barrier to westward expansion.
  • The ocean serves as a vast natural barrier, isolating the island's unique ecosystem.
  • A deep canyon creates a natural barrier, making the plateau difficult to access.
  • Mountain ranges and wide rivers are effective natural barriers that can limit the migration of animal species.
  • By the time the army arrived, the swamp had already formed a natural barrier, halting their advance.
  • Without the reef as a natural barrier, the coastline would be much more vulnerable to erosion from storms.
  • Does this range of hills constitute a sufficient natural barrier to prevent flooding?
